Help language development. Donate to The Perl Foundation
{ "authors" : [ "Sam Gillespie" ], "build-depends" : [ ], "depends" : [ "Serialise::Map", "Result:ver<0.2.0+>", "JSON::Tiny" ], "description" : "A flexible yet accurate music representation system.", "license" : "Artistic-2.0", "name" : "ScaleVec", "perl" : "6.c", "provides" : { "ScaleVec" : "lib/ScaleVec.pm6", "ScaleVec::Chord::Graph" : "lib/ScaleVec/Chord/Graph.pm6", "ScaleVec::Chord::Map" : "lib/ScaleVec/Chord/Map.pm6", "ScaleVec::Chord::Set" : "lib/ScaleVec/Chord/Set.pm6", "ScaleVec::Chord::Set::Major" : "lib/ScaleVec/Chord/Set/Major.pm6", "ScaleVec::Chord::Set::Minor::Harm" : "lib/ScaleVec/Chord/Set/Minor/Harm.pm6", "ScaleVec::Chord::Set::Minor::Nat" : "lib/ScaleVec/Chord/Set/Minor/Nat.pm6", "ScaleVec::Chord::System" : "lib/ScaleVec/Chord/System.pm6", "ScaleVec::Chord::System::Foundation" : "lib/ScaleVec/Chord/System/Foundation.pm6", "ScaleVec::Chord::System::Foundation::Element" : "lib/ScaleVec/Chord/System/Foundation/Element.pm6", "ScaleVec::Chord::Voicer" : "lib/ScaleVec/Chord/Voicer.pm6", "ScaleVec::Network" : "lib/ScaleVec/Network.pm6", "ScaleVec::Scale" : "lib/ScaleVec/Scale.pm6", "ScaleVec::Scale::EqualTemperment" : "lib/ScaleVec/Scale/EqualTemperment.pm6", "ScaleVec::Scale::Fence" : "lib/ScaleVec/Scale/Fence.pm6", "ScaleVec::Scale::Intervalic" : "lib/ScaleVec/Scale/Intervalic.pm6", "ScaleVec::Scale::Stack" : "lib/ScaleVec/Scale/Stack.pm6", "ScaleVec::Vector" : "lib/ScaleVec/Vector.pm6", "ScaleVec::Vectorable" : "lib/ScaleVec/Vectorable.pm6" }, "resources" : [ ], "source-url" : "git://github.com/samgwise/p6-ScaleVec.git", "tags" : [ "Music", "Scale", "Chord", "Rhythmn", "Transposition" ], "test-depends" : [ ], "version" : "0.0.6" }